Ingredients for 1 servings:
- 1 roll of topping dough, frozen or chilled
- ½ cup crème fraîche, with or without herbs
- some chives
- 1 pkt. Bacon, diced bacon or smoked salmon, approx. 100 g
- possibly cheese, for gratinating
Instructions
Working time approx. 10 minutes; Cooking/baking time approx. 20 minutes; Total time approx. 30 minutes
Simple and fast
Defrost the puff pastry according to the package instructions or remove it from the refrigerator, roll it out on a cutting board, and preheat the oven to 200°C. Spread the crème fraîche generously over the rolled-out puff pastry, even right up to the edges, as otherwise the beginning and end pieces would consist only of puff pastry. Cut the bacon into small pieces or sprinkle the diced bacon over the puff pastry, again over the edges if possible. If you prefer salmon or other ingredients, you can spread them on top following the same steps. Finally, if desired, scatter the chives and cheese on top. Now roll up the longer side of the puff pastry and shape it into a log. Cut the log into pieces approximately 1-1.5 cm in size and place the flat side on a baking sheet lined with baking paper. Bake the mini tarte flambée rolls for 20-25 minutes. It’s perfect as a small snack or as a party snack, as everyone can decide which ingredients they’d like.
